All I did was eat noodles. It made all the difference.
I was at a conference for professional speakers. Over a thousand of them meeting to network and connect and do all the networking and connecting things that people do when they get together to network and connect. Imagine it. Over a thousand Type-A personalities all gathering to meet and connect (and yes, network) and tell each other about themselves. Exhausting much? Yep. I've been there a thousand times. "Oh really? Wow. That's so great. (nods slowly) Now let me tell you about me...."
At this particular conference, I decided that I had had enough. Instead of going to after parties and then after after parties, and instead of running around finding the next hand to shake, I was going to be my own self, authentically, and do what I like to do best: eat noodles. The results of that were amazing.
I tell the story on the No More Bad Events Podcast, hosted by my brilliantly funny friend, comedian, and event emcee Scott Bloom.
We had an incredible conversation about how I decided, after attending that same conference year after year (and being fatigued by all the networking in which I was expected to participate), that taking a different approach led to some amazing life lessons.
Having decided to sit by myself in the hotel lobby and eat noodles, the connections I made from doing that transformed my conference experience and my perception of what needs to be done in order for real connections to develop.
